4. DEFINITIONS
• In 1997, Sackett et al. published the first textbook on
evidenced based medicine and defined it as:
“The conscientious, explicit and judicious use of current
best evidence in making decisions about the healthcare of
the patients.”
-Dr. David Sackett
• The definition proposed by the Sigma Theta Tau
International (2008) is as follows:
The process of shared decision-making between
practitioner, patient, and others significant to them based
on research evidence, the patient’s experience and
preferences, clinical-expertise or know-how, and other
available robust source of information.”

6. RESEARCH UTILIZATION
• For decades, nurses have used the available research
to guide nursing practice and their efforts to improve
patient’s outcomes.
• This process involved critical analysis and evaluation
of research findings and then determining how they fit
into clinical practice.
• In research utilization the emphasis is on translating
the research findings in to the real world applications.

12. ASKING CLINICAL
QUESTIONS: PLO AND PICO
• A crucial first step in EBP involves asking relevant
clinical questions that reflect uncertainties in clinical
practice.
• Most guidelines for EBP use the acronyms PIO or
PICO to help practitioners develop well-worded
questions that facilitate a search for evidence.
13. ASKING CLINICAL
QUESTIONS: PLO AND PICO
• In the most basic PIO form, the clinical question is
worded to identify three components:
• P: the population or patients (What are the
characteristics of the patients or people?)
• I: the intervention, influence or exposure (what are
the Interventions or therapies of interest? or, what are
the potentially harmful influences/exposures of
concern?)
• O: the outcomes

15. APPRAISING THE EVIDENCE
FOR EBP
• Evidence should be appraised before clinical action is
taken.
• The critical appraisal of evidence for the purposes of
EBP may involve several types of assessments, but
often focuses primarily on evidence quality.
16. EVIDENCE QUALITY
• The first appraisal issue is the extent to which the
findings are valid.
• That is, were the study methods sufficiently rigorous
that the evidence is credible?
• We offer guidance on critiquing studies and
evaluating the strength of evidence from primary
studies throughout this book.
17. MAGNITUDE OF EFFECTS
• You also need to assess what the results actually are
and whether they are clinically important.
• This criterion considers not whether the results are
valid but what they are and how powerful are the
effect.
18. PRECISION OF ESTIMATES
• Another consideration, relevant with quantitative
evidence is how precise the estimate of effect is.
• This level of appraisal requires some statistical
sophistication.
• Suffice it to say that research results provide only an
estimate of effects and it is useful to understand not
only the exact estimate but also the range within
which the actual effect probably lies.
